Comprehending Otolaryngology: A Review
Otolaryngology, often described as ENT (Ear, Nose, and Throat) medicine, is a specialized branch of medicine that focuses on the medical diagnosis and treatment of conditions influencing these essential areas of the human body. This area encompasses a wide variety of conditions, consisting of those pertaining to hearing, balance, respiratory system feature, and speech. Otolaryngologists are trained to handle both surgical and medical therapies, utilizing advanced techniques and innovations. Their knowledge expands beyond conventional ailments, attending to problems such as allergies, sinus infections, and hearing loss. In addition, they play a crucial function in the administration of head and neck cancers, offering extensive treatment tailored to specific person requirements. Generally, otolaryngology stays essential for preserving health and wellness and top quality of life in afflicted people.
Typical Factors to See an ENT Expert
Numerous individuals look for the competence of an ENT expert for a selection of factors, showing the diverse nature of problems that affect the nose, throat, and ear. Usual issues consist of persistent sinusitis, which usually brings about relentless nasal blockage and facial discomfort. Allergies and their linked signs, such as sneezing and itching, also prompt check outs to these specialists (ENT Doctor). Hearing loss, whether progressive or abrupt, is one more substantial factor for examination. On top of that, people may look for evaluation for throat problems, including consistent hoarseness or ingesting troubles. Sleep apnea, identified by disrupted breathing during sleep, is often addressed by ENT professionals. Each of these conditions highlights the value of specialized treatment in taking care of complicated ENT-related health problems

Diagnostic Tests and Procedures in Otolaryngology
An array of diagnostic examinations and procedures are essential in otolaryngology to accurately assess and detect conditions affecting the nose, ear, and throat. Typical examinations consist of audiometry, which measures hearing feature, and tympanometry, evaluating center ear pressure. Nasal endoscopy enables visualization of the nasal passages and sinuses, while laryngoscopy checks out the throat and singing cords. Imaging methods, such as CT scans and MRIs, give detailed views of head and neck structures. Allergy testing might additionally be conducted to recognize triggers for sinus or respiratory system problems. These diagnostic devices allow ENT professionals to establish a comprehensive understanding of patients' problems, guaranteeing tailored and effective administration plans. Appropriate diagnosis is vital for successful therapy outcomes in otolaryngology.
Treatment Choices Provided by ENT Specialists
ENT professionals provide a selection of treatment choices tailored to deal with certain conditions affecting the nose, throat, and ear. These therapies range from traditional methods, such as medication and way of life adjustments, to more intrusive treatments. Allergic reactions might be managed with antihistamines or immunotherapy, while chronic sinusitis could require nasal corticosteroids or sinus surgical procedure. For hearing loss, ENT professionals typically suggest listening device or surgical treatments like cochlear implants. In cases of throat disorders, choices can include speech treatment or medical treatments to eliminate blockages. In addition, they may supply support for managing sleep apnea, consisting of using CPAP devices or medical interventions. Generally, the objective is to boost clients' top quality of life with customized care and efficient treatment approaches.
